Scope and content
Image of the interior of a gymnasium with rows of tables and chairs set up for a meal. A Merry Christmas banner is hanging on the back wall of the room and a Christmas tree is partially visible at right.

General note
57-10747_001 and 57-10747_002 appeared on Page 3 of the Friday, December 20, 1957 edition of the newspaper.
General note
Photo caption from published versions of 57-10747_001 and 57-10747_002: "OPEN NEW GYM - The newly completed Waterloo College gymnasium (top photo) [57-10747_002] which forms part of Seagram Stadium was used last night for the first time. It was the scene ... »
